Today's lesson. Never accept a replacement. They take too long and there is no reason to believe the replacement will be any better than the original.
I notice that the seller did not ask you to return the incorrect dress. That's good, since it would cost a small fortune ($40 or more). The seller was apparently satisfied with the pictures.
However.
Forget eBay and PP, they cannot help you at this point. They are very firm about the 45 day deadline.
Instead, go to the credit card you used to pay with. (The payment was processed by Paypal so that the seller never sees your cc information.) Call the 1-800 number and give the Customer Service clerk the date, payment including postage, transaction numbers, everything she needs to make your refund.
You have up to 60 days from purchase to leave feedback. The most effective feedback is calm and factual.
At that time you will be asked to give Detailed Seller Ratings. The normal Rating is five stars . The lowest Rating is ONE STAR. No stars is a free pass.
If a seller's DSRs drop below 4.3 her account is restricted and she finds in difficult or impossible to list and sell on eBay.
